https://sourceware.org/git/gitweb.cgi?p=glibc.git;h=a47b5b2b3eee486c4bea0df65af775296a13f09d commit a47b5b2b3eee486c4bea0df65af775296a13f09d Author: Adhemerval Zanella <[email protected]> Date: Wed May 27 16:48:19 2026 -0300 math: Fix fma alignment when exponent difference is exactly 64 (BZ 34183) When d (the exponent difference between z and x*y) is exactly 64, the alignment path shifts z left by 64 bits via (zhi = nz.m, zlo = 0) and decrements d to 0, then takes the inner 'if (d < 64)' branch which evaluates 'rhi << (64 - d)' with d == 0. A shift by 64 of a 64-bit value is UB in C. Add the explicit 'if (d == 0)' empty branch (present in the original musl implementation). Checked on x86_64-linux-gnu with --disable-multi-arch and arm-linux-gnueabihf. Reviewed-by: H.J.
